excel表格怎么间隔剪切

excel表格怎么间隔剪切

Excel 表格间隔剪切的方法包括:使用辅助列、使用宏代码、使用筛选功能。 在本文中,我们将详细探讨这三种方法,并讨论其优缺点及实际应用场景。

一、使用辅助列

使用辅助列是最简单也是最常见的方法之一。通过添加一个辅助列,并在该列中输入特定的公式,可以轻松实现间隔剪切的目的。

1. 添加辅助列

首先,在需要间隔剪切的表格旁边添加一个辅助列。假设我们需要剪切每隔一行的数据,可以在辅助列中输入以下公式:

=MOD(ROW(A1),2)

这个公式的作用是对行号进行取余操作,结果为0或1。通过这个结果,我们可以轻松识别出需要剪切的行。

2. 筛选行

接下来,使用Excel的筛选功能,根据辅助列的值进行筛选。例如,如果辅助列的结果为0,表示需要剪切的行,我们可以根据该值进行筛选。

3. 剪切并粘贴

筛选出需要剪切的行后,选择这些行并进行剪切操作,然后粘贴到目标位置。这样就完成了间隔剪切的操作。

优缺点

优点:

  • 简单易行,适合处理小规模数据。
  • 不需要编写复杂的代码或使用宏。

缺点:

  • 对于大规模数据,操作效率较低。
  • 需要手动操作,可能会出现人为错误。

二、使用宏代码

对于需要频繁进行间隔剪切操作的场景,可以编写宏代码自动化这一过程。宏代码可以大大提高操作效率,并减少人为错误。

1. 编写宏代码

在Excel中按下 Alt + F11 打开VBA编辑器,然后插入一个新模块。在模块中输入以下代码:

Sub IntervalCut()

Dim lastRow As Long

Dim i As Long

' 获取最后一行的行号

lastRow = Cells(Rows.Count, 1).End(xlUp).Row

' 遍历每一行,并剪切间隔行

For i = lastRow To 1 Step -1

If i Mod 2 = 0 Then

Rows(i).Cut Destination:=Sheets("Sheet2").Rows(i / 2)

End If

Next i

End Sub

2. 运行宏

保存代码后,返回Excel界面,按下 Alt + F8 打开宏运行窗口,选择刚才编写的宏并运行。代码将自动剪切每隔一行的数据,并将其粘贴到目标工作表(例如Sheet2)。

优缺点

优点:

  • 自动化操作,提高效率。
  • 适合处理大规模数据。

缺点:

  • 需要编写和调试代码,初学者可能不太容易掌握。
  • 代码需要根据实际情况进行调整,灵活性较低。

三、使用筛选功能

Excel的筛选功能也是一种有效的间隔剪切方法。通过筛选功能,我们可以快速选择需要剪切的行,并进行剪切操作。

1. 添加辅助列

同样地,我们可以先添加一个辅助列,并使用以下公式:

=MOD(ROW(A1),2)

2. 应用筛选

选择数据区域,并应用筛选功能。在筛选条件中选择辅助列的值为0,筛选出需要剪切的行。

3. 剪切并粘贴

选择筛选出的行,进行剪切操作,并粘贴到目标位置。

优缺点

优点:

  • 简单直观,不需要编写代码。
  • 适合处理中小规模数据。

缺点:

  • 手动操作,效率较低。
  • 对于大规模数据,操作复杂度较高。

四、综合比较

1. 操作简便性

  • 使用辅助列:操作简便,适合初学者。
  • 使用宏代码:需要一定的编程基础,适合有VBA经验的用户。
  • 使用筛选功能:操作直观,但需要多次手动操作。

2. 适用场景

  • 使用辅助列:适用于处理小规模数据,且不需要频繁操作的场景。
  • 使用宏代码:适用于大规模数据,且需要频繁进行间隔剪切的场景。
  • 使用筛选功能:适用于中小规模数据,且操作不复杂的场景。

3. 操作效率

  • 使用辅助列:效率较低,适合一次性操作。
  • 使用宏代码:效率最高,适合批量处理。
  • 使用筛选功能:效率中等,适合手动操作。

五、实际应用案例

1. 数据清理

在进行数据清理时,可能需要将奇数行和偶数行的数据分开处理。通过上述方法,可以快速实现这一目标。例如,在处理客户订单数据时,可以将订单信息和客户信息分别存储在不同的工作表中。

2. 数据分析

在进行数据分析时,可能需要将不同类型的数据分开处理。通过间隔剪切,可以将不同类型的数据分别存储在不同的工作表中,便于后续分析。

3. 数据备份

在进行数据备份时,可以使用间隔剪切的方法,将原始数据和备份数据分别存储在不同的工作表中。这样可以确保数据的完整性和安全性。

六、注意事项

1. 数据备份

在进行间隔剪切操作前,建议先备份原始数据,避免因操作失误导致数据丢失。

2. 操作顺序

在使用辅助列和筛选功能时,建议先添加辅助列,再进行筛选和剪切操作,确保操作的准确性。

3. 宏代码调试

在使用宏代码时,建议先在测试数据上进行调试,确保代码的正确性和稳定性,再在正式数据上运行。

七、总结

Excel 表格间隔剪切的方法主要包括使用辅助列、使用宏代码和使用筛选功能。 每种方法都有其优缺点和适用场景。通过综合比较,可以根据实际需求选择最适合的方法。在实际操作中,建议备份数据、按顺序操作,并注意代码的调试和优化。希望本文能够帮助您更好地掌握Excel表格间隔剪切的方法,提高数据处理效率。

相关问答FAQs:

1. 如何在Excel表格中进行剪切操作?

  • 问题: 如何将Excel表格中的数据剪切到不同的位置?
  • 回答: 要在Excel表格中进行剪切操作,可以按照以下步骤进行:
    • 选择要剪切的数据范围。
    • 右键单击选择的数据范围,然后选择“剪切”选项。
    • 将光标移动到要剪切到的目标位置,然后右键单击并选择“粘贴”选项。

2. 如何在Excel表格中实现数据间隔剪切?

  • 问题: 在Excel表格中,如何将数据剪切到间隔的位置?
  • 回答: 若要在Excel表格中实现数据间隔剪切,可以按照以下步骤进行:
    • 选择要剪切的数据范围。
    • 右键单击选择的数据范围,然后选择“剪切”选项。
    • 在要剪切到的位置上插入一个空行或空列。
    • 将光标移动到插入的空行或空列上,然后右键单击并选择“粘贴”选项。

3. 如何在Excel表格中间隔剪切并保留原有格式?

  • 问题: 我想在Excel表格中间隔剪切数据,但同时保留原有格式,怎么做?
  • 回答: 要在Excel表格中间隔剪切并保留原有格式,可以按照以下步骤进行:
    • 选择要剪切的数据范围。
    • 右键单击选择的数据范围,然后选择“剪切”选项。
    • 在要剪切到的位置上插入一个空行或空列。
    • 将光标移动到插入的空行或空列上,然后右键单击并选择“粘贴特殊”选项。
    • 在弹出的粘贴选项中选择“值与格式”选项,然后点击“确定”进行粘贴操作。这样可以保留原有格式并将数据间隔剪切到目标位置。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4553664

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部